Newspapers-Singapore Chronicle and Commercial Register-1832 to 1837
Description
This National Library Board dataset indexes digitised articles from the Singapore Chronicle and Commercial Register published between 1832 and 1837. Records identify the newspaper issue, date, edition, page and article, and include article titles, the first 50 words and contributor information where available. Researchers can use it to locate primary sources on early Singapore commerce, society, politics and culture while tracing articles back to specific digitised newspaper pages.

This dataset is a list of digitised newspaper articles published 70 years ago or longer from the National Library, Singapore. These materials present a valuable resource on Singapore’s history, art and culture, digitised as part of an endeavour to preserve and provide better access to resources located within the library to enable users to explore and discover these resources.
